Lexicon :: Strong's G4022 - perierchomai

Choose a new font size and typeface
περιέρχομαι
Transliteration
perierchomai (Key)
Pronunciation
per-ee-er'-khom-ahee
Listen
Part of Speech
verb
Root Word (Etymology)
From περί (G4012) and ἔρχομαι (G2064) (including its alternate)
Dictionary Aids

Vine's Expository Dictionary: View Entry

TDNT Reference: 2:682,257

Strong’s Definitions

περιέρχομαι periérchomai, per-ee-er'-khom-ahee; from G4012 and G2064 (including its alternate); to come all around, i.e. stroll, vacillate, veer:—fetch a compass, vagabond, wandering about.


KJV Translation Count — Total: 4x

The KJV translates Strong's G4022 in the following manner: wander about (2x), vagabond (1x), fetch a compass (1x).

STRONGS G4022:
περιέρχομαι; 2 aorist περιῆλθον; from Herodotus down; to go about: of strollers, Acts 19:13; of wanderers, Hebrews 11:37; of navigators (making a circuit), Acts 28:13 (here WH περιελόντες, see περιαιρέω, a.); τάς οἰκίας, to go about from house to house, 1 Timothy 5:13.
THAYER’S GREEK LEXICON, Electronic Database.
